Jared Betts, Founder, Director & CEO of Moncton Taco Week rang the opening bell on the Fourth annual Moncton Taco Week saying, “This is a great event to help kickoff the summer season and celebrate Moncton’s community spirit. Moncton Taco Week has always been about celebrating Moncton’s international culinary flavors through the joy and excitement of tacos.”

Moncton Taco Week has brought together local restaurants and together they are inviting the Greater Moncton community to experience flavors from all over the world through tacos! Dining in or grab-to-go, taco week is about supporting local artists, chefs, and restaurants. Creating sustainable change, supporting local businesses, and enjoying a great meal is what's called a win-win-win.

It’s first event saw 8,000 people come together to support 17 local restaurants and enjoy locally made tacos. On its second year it saw growth with over 10,000 attendees and 29 participating restaurants. Last year, Moncton Taco Week has 48 participating restaurants and has expanded to Shediac.

Jared Betts is an award-winning painter and has exhibited his paintings both nationally and internationally. While doing a 4-month artist residency in Costa Rica, later exhibited at the National Gallery of Costa Rica, Betts experienced the local flavours of South and Central American cuisine.
